NEWPORT – Edward L. Nutter, 83, died May 12, 2011 at a Bangor hospital, after a period of ill health. Ed was born Aug. 5, 1927, in Plymouth, the son of Hurbert J. and Leola (Wyman) Nutter.

He was educated in Newport schools. At age 17 he enlisted in the U.S. Navy during World War II, serving in the Pacific Fleet. After his return from the war, Ed married Elizabeth Pinkerton, Aug. 20, 1948, in Knox. Ed worked at H.P. Hoods, Newport for many years as a plant division supervisor. He was a member of Barrows-Skidgel American Legion Post No. 105, Newport, and a member of Pittsfield Elks Lodge.

He is survived by his loving wife of 62 years, Elizabeth “Betty” Nutter of Newport; two sons, Roger Nutter and his wife, Lidia of Hereford, Ariz., Larry J. Nutter of Fort Lauderdale, Fla.; one daughter, Candy Perrson of Brewer; a brother, Gary Gray of Florida; a sister Barbara Bedard of Skowhegan; seven grandchildren, 11 great- grandchildren, several nieces and nephews. Ed was predeceased by his daughter, Diane, April 15, 2005; and several brothers and sisters.
